The Star Dance pattern is one of my favorites.ย  I’ve always loved the Friendship Star block, and this one is that block with just the corners changed.ย  When you put all the blocks together, you get this cool connected look (the low volume), and it kinda looks like either light is coming from the stars or they are moving or dancing.ย  Or, that’s what I see.ย  What do you see?ย  Sometimes I think it looks like the stars are sashaying.

You can find the quilt pattern for this quilt here.ย  It’s free by the way!ย  It doesn’t go into details about how to make the half square triangles, because it was a quilt along as I mentioned and I did that in one of the posts, but it does have a video tutorial within the pattern that can be helpful if you are a new quilter.

Quilt Details:

Patternย โ€“ Star Dance

Sizeย โ€“ 60×72″, I increased the number of blocks I used in the pattern from 25 to 30 and added them to an additional row at the bottom

Blocksย โ€“ 30 blocks

Top Fabricsย โ€“ All star solid fabrics came from this bundle.ย  Some of the background block fabrics are:

There are a few more that I donโ€™t have the name for.ย  Sorry!

Backing Fabricsย โ€“ Bouquet in white and Blossom in fuchsia

Bindingย โ€“ Haymow in early

Battingย โ€“ย Warm and Natural batting by the Warm Company

Threadย โ€“ย Quilt Plus by Coatsย for piecing, Sulky in Jade Tint for quilting

Techniques Usedย โ€“ย meander quilting,ย wall basting, andย machine binding
